Deborah Oluwaseyi Joshua (bí ni ọjọ́ kọkànlélógún, oṣù kejìlá ọdún 1985)[2][3] tí orúkọ inagi rẹ jẹ́ Seyi Shay jẹ́ olórin[4], akọrin àti òṣèré ọmọ orílẹ̀ èdè Nàìjíríà. Ó kọ orin tí wọn lò fún Crime Life:Gang Wars ni ọdún 2005.[5][6] Ní oṣù kọkànlá ní ọdún 2013, ó gbà iṣẹ́ láti ọ̀dọ̀ Etisalat.[7][8] Ní oṣù keje ọdún 2015, ó darapọ̀ mọ́ ẹgbẹ́ olórin Island Records.[9]
Ìgbésí ayé àti ètò-èkó rẹ̀
[àtúnṣe | àtúnṣe àmìọ̀rọ̀]Wọ́n bíi Seyi sì ìlú Tottenham ni orílẹ̀ èdè England, àwọn òbí rẹ sì jẹ́ ọmọ ilẹ̀ Nàìjíríà.[10] Ó lọ sí ilé ẹ̀kọ́ Command High School ni ìpínlè Èkó.[11][12]. Ó gboyè nínú ìmò òwò ṣíṣe ni ilé ẹ̀kọ́ gíga tí University of East London.
Iṣẹ́
[àtúnṣe | àtúnṣe àmìọ̀rọ̀]Ó bẹ́ẹ̀rẹ̀ sì ni di gbajúmọ̀ ni ìgbà tí ó darapọ̀ mọ́ ẹgbẹ́ olórin tí No Apology . Ní ọdún 2006, ó dá ẹgbẹ́ olórin fún àwọn obìnrin tí ó pè ní Boadicea, ẹgbẹ́ náà sì tú ká lẹ́yìn ọdún méjì. Ó darapọ̀ mọ́ ẹgbẹ́ olórin From Above kí ẹgbẹ́ náà to tú ká.[13][14] Ó pàdé Sound Sultan ni ọdún 2011 ni London, ìyẹn sì gbá ni ìmọ̀ràn pé kí ó wà sì Nàìjíríà láti lè tú ń bọ̀ tẹ̀ síwájú ní iṣẹ́ orin tí ó ń kọ.[15] Ó kọrin ni ayẹyẹ tí COSON ni ọdún 2013.[16] Ní oṣù kẹjọ ọdún 2013, ó tún kọrin ni orí ètò Big Brother Africa[17] àti ní Star Music Trek ni ìlú Asaba.[18] Ní oṣù kọkànlá ọdún náà, ó kọrin ni ayẹyẹ tí Step Up to Vip Lifestyle.[19][20] Ó ti kọrin ni àwọn ayẹyẹ orin bíi Harp Rythm Unplugged[21] àti Love like A Movie.[22] Seyi tí kọ àwọn orin bíi Loving Your Way[23], No Le Le[24],Irawo[25][26][27],Killin' Me Softly[28],Ragga Ragga[29][30] àti Murda[31][32][33]
